## Thumbgrinder Queue: The Basics

Welcome aboard! Thumbgrinder is the service that churns out thumbnails for everything uploaded to Pixelbarn. Jobs land on the resize queue, workers pick them up, and results get stashed in the render cache. If the queue backs up, don't panic — it usually clears itself within a few minutes. Before you touch anything, make sure your local setup matches production. The current configuration values are listed below.

service settings:
[sorys]
port = 8000
team = eliius
host = sorys.novacstack.example
region = south-3
access_code = ac_f66665
timeout_ms = 250

Handover — font vendoring (Quartzline UI)

Moved all third-party fonts into the repo under `assets/fonts`; no more runtime fetches from the old CDN path. Licenses are checked into the same directory — keep them there, audit cares. Subsetting runs at build time via the Glyphtrim step; adding a new weight means updating the manifest, nothing else. One gotcha: the preload hints break if the hash scheme changes. The build pipeline picks up the vendored set using the following configuration.

deployment values, yageg-hahig:
WENAEL_HOST=wenael.tolvaqlabs.internal
WENAEL_PORT=4000

# Tailcat CLI — plugin env setup
# Tailcat streams service logs so your plugin can filter and annotate them.
# Set TAILCAT_REGION to your nearest relay (e.g. "harwick-1") and
# TAILCAT_BUFFER_LINES to something sane like 500.
# The relay won't talk to you without an auth token, so put that right below this line.

secret setting of kadup-kaduf: RELAY_SECRET3=355

## v3.8.0 — Font vendoring & key rotation

Glyphforge now vendors all third-party fonts directly into plugin bundles instead of fetching them at install time. Plugin authors should remove remote font declarations from their manifests; the bundler handles licensing metadata automatically. As part of this release we rotated the artifact signing key, so older verification configs will fail. Update your toolchain to trust the new key, provided below.

release key, kajeg-yawif: bky6_axksxH